Output 89cd821b6393b6ec9a7a0dc11210a5bd27778c40f21ef708e1d522794633f279:1

value
25601738292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 383b58a12dade82e68c393259fff20cc778a04b3 OP_EQUALVERIFY OP_CHECKSIG
address
DAGRUSvrYL23vH6mnKjCTbJTfmNWpDVtUY
transaction
89cd821b6393b6ec9a7a0dc11210a5bd27778c40f21ef708e1d522794633f279